School holds mock election

Students at Cliffside Elementary recently held a mock election. Students named Donald Trump as U.S. President with 67 percent of the votes, and Roy Cooper as North Carolina Governor with 50 percent of the votes. Students went through the same steps voters do to cast their ballots, from checking in and voting to having their votes counted by precinct officials.
